Sat 941883598378647

decimal
188376.3598378647
degree
0°188376′888″3598378647‴
percentile
44.8515999721295%
name
hegueinqwra
cycle
0
epoch
0
period
93
block
188376
offset
3598378647
timestamp
rarity
common